Other memes depict this adorable – and intellectually challenged – canine being reprimanded and insulted by his pack-mates.

This meme was born when a Tumblr user was given the name “Moon Moon” via a name generator entitled, “What is Your Werewolf Name”. The user, named Kitchiki, brought this into attention and as a result, gained over a hundred notes in two weeks (humor permeates in the Internet quickly). As a result, Moon Moon was successfully popularized and social media accounts dedicated to this wolf was launched.

His real name is Tardar Sauce, and he is arguably the Internet’s most popular cat. Born in April 4, 2012, owner Tabatha Bundesen would never have thought this cat afflicted with feline dwarfism would become a celebrity. Her popularity was due to Bundesen’s brother posting a picture of Tardar Sauce on Reddit, which was then met by over 25,300 upvotes in less than a day. Photoshopped parodies started to appear by then, while it reached over a million views in Imgur.com. Keep in mind cats are a cult in the Internet. Seriously. Back in 2012, the Internet was taken by storm: a picture of a ridiculously photogenic guy who stole the hearts of everyone started spreading on the information highway. During the Cooper River Bridge Run in South Carolina in March 31st 2012, a celebrity was born. Will King, a computer programmer and amateur photographer, was randomly taking photos of the runners when his lenses came across Zeddie Little, a then 25-year old Zeddie Little. Little was interviewed in Good Morning America, admitting that the photo was taken after he waved to a friend, while his face was plastered and displayed in sites like Mashable and MSN, while numerous social media accounts dedicated to him were set up. Although OAG looks quite scary there, she’s actually the harmless Laina Morris, who published a video as a submission to a contest held by Justin Bieber. Her video was a satirical version of Bieber’s “Girlfriend”, which featured her looking at the camera with a fixed smile. In less than 48 hours, her video garnered a whopping 1.35 million views. The reactions to her videos (and the screenshots) were then popularized by sites like Mashable, Buzzfeed, and Tumblr.
